Docker Setup

I have setup the docker container to run the model evaluation. UNKNOWN NODE TYPE:

Initial Query

I've just run `sqlite3 people.db` and you are now in the interpreter. I want to add another person named Victor. They should be as old as the youngest person. And have the most popular profession. What command should I run? On each round you should just give me just one command to type, I'll run it exactly as-is, and give you the exact output. I will not make any changes. So do not write any placholder text. I'll get started: INPUT: `.version` OUTPUT:

1

INPUT: `.database` OUTPUT:
1

Now your turn. What do you want to run? Do not explain yourself, just give me exactly one command, ending with ; if necessary. Run small queries one at a time; think step by step. Start your response with INPUT:

Looping until done

Iteration 0

LLM Generation

Query

I've just run `sqlite3 people.db` and you are now in the interpreter. I want to add another person named Victor. They should be as old as the youngest person. And have the most popular profession. What command should I run? On each round you should just give me just one command to type, I'll run it exactly as-is, and give you the exact output. I will not make any changes. So do not write any placholder text. I'll get started: INPUT: `.version` OUTPUT:

1

INPUT: `.database` OUTPUT:
1

Now your turn. What do you want to run? Do not explain yourself, just give me exactly one command, ending with ; if necessary. Run small queries one at a time; think step by step. Start your response with INPUT:

Output

INPUT: .tables

PyFunc

Resulting in output: .tables

Send to Process Stdout

.tables ...>

PyFunc

Resulting in output: I get an OUTPUT:

1
   ...> 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 1

LLM Generation

Query

I get an OUTPUT:

1
   ...> 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: SELECT name FROM sqlite_master WHERE type='table';

PyFunc

Resulting in output: SELECT name FROM sqlite_master WHERE type='table';

Send to Process Stdout

SELECT name FROM sqlite_master WHERE type='table'; Parse error: near ".": syntax error .tables SELECT name FROM sqlite_master WHERE type='table'; ^--- error here sqlite>

PyFunc

Resulting in output: I get an OUTPUT:

1
2
3
4
Parse error: near ".": syntax error
  .tables  SELECT name FROM sqlite_master WHERE type='table';
  ^--- error here
 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 2

LLM Generation

Query

I get an OUTPUT:

1
2
3
4
Parse error: near ".": syntax error
  .tables  SELECT name FROM sqlite_master WHERE type='table';
  ^--- error here
 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: .tables

PyFunc

Resulting in output: .tables

Send to Process Stdout

.tables ...>

PyFunc

Resulting in output: I get an OUTPUT:

1
   ...> 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 3

LLM Generation

Query

I get an OUTPUT:

1
   ...> 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: .schema

PyFunc

Resulting in output: .schema

Send to Process Stdout

.schema ...>

PyFunc

Resulting in output: I get an OUTPUT:

1
   ...> 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 4

LLM Generation

Query

I get an OUTPUT:

1
   ...> 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: SELECT name FROM sqlite_master WHERE type='table';

PyFunc

Resulting in output: SELECT name FROM sqlite_master WHERE type='table';

Send to Process Stdout

SELECT name FROM sqlite_master WHERE type='table'; Parse error: near ".": syntax error .tables .schema SELECT name FROM sqlite_master WHERE type='table'; ^--- error here sqlite>

PyFunc

Resulting in output: I get an OUTPUT:

1
2
3
4
Parse error: near ".": syntax error
  .tables  .schema  SELECT name FROM sqlite_master WHERE type='table';
  ^--- error here
 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 5

LLM Generation

Query

I get an OUTPUT:

1
2
3
4
Parse error: near ".": syntax error
  .tables  .schema  SELECT name FROM sqlite_master WHERE type='table';
  ^--- error here
 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: .help

PyFunc

Resulting in output: .help

Send to Process Stdout

.help ...>

PyFunc

Resulting in output: I get an OUTPUT:

1
   ...> 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 6

LLM Generation

Query

I get an OUTPUT:

1
   ...> 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: SELECT * FROM people LIMIT 1;

PyFunc

Resulting in output: SELECT * FROM people LIMIT 1;

Send to Process Stdout

SELECT * FROM people LIMIT 1; Parse error: near ".": syntax error .help SELECT * FROM people LIMIT 1; ^--- error here sqlite>

PyFunc

Resulting in output: I get an OUTPUT:

1
2
3
4
Parse error: near ".": syntax error
  .help  SELECT * FROM people LIMIT 1;
  ^--- error here
 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 7

LLM Generation

Query

I get an OUTPUT:

1
2
3
4
Parse error: near ".": syntax error
  .help  SELECT * FROM people LIMIT 1;
  ^--- error here
 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: SELECT 1;

PyFunc

Resulting in output: SELECT 1;

Send to Process Stdout

SELECT 1; 1 sqlite>

PyFunc

Resulting in output: I get an OUTPUT:

1
2
1
 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 8

LLM Generation

Query

I get an OUTPUT:

1
2
1
 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: SELECT name FROM sqlite_master WHERE type='table';

PyFunc

Resulting in output: SELECT name FROM sqlite_master WHERE type='table';

Send to Process Stdout

SELECT name FROM sqlite_master WHERE type='table'; people sqlite>

PyFunc

Resulting in output: I get an OUTPUT:

1
2
people
 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 9

LLM Generation

Query

I get an OUTPUT:

1
2
people
 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: .schema people

PyFunc

Resulting in output: .schema people

Send to Process Stdout

.schema people ...>

PyFunc

Resulting in output: I get an OUTPUT:

1
   ...> 
. What is the exact command I should run next? Start your response with INPUT:

PyFunc

final: False Resulting in output: False

Docker Setup

I have setup the docker container to run the model evaluation. UNKNOWN NODE TYPE:

Initial Query

I've just run `sqlite3 people.db` and you are now in the interpreter. I want to add another person named Victor. They should be as old as the youngest person. And have the most popular profession. What command should I run? On each round you should just give me just one command to type, I'll run it exactly as-is, and give you the exact output. I will not make any changes. So do not write any placholder text. I'll get started: INPUT: `.version` OUTPUT:

1

INPUT: `.database` OUTPUT:
1

Now your turn. What do you want to run? Do not explain yourself, just give me exactly one command, ending with ; if necessary. Run small queries one at a time; think step by step. Start your response with INPUT:

Looping until done

Iteration 0

LLM Generation

Query

I've just run `sqlite3 people.db` and you are now in the interpreter. I want to add another person named Victor. They should be as old as the youngest person. And have the most popular profession. What command should I run? On each round you should just give me just one command to type, I'll run it exactly as-is, and give you the exact output. I will not make any changes. So do not write any placholder text. I'll get started: INPUT: `.version` OUTPUT:

1

INPUT: `.database` OUTPUT:
1

Now your turn. What do you want to run? Do not explain yourself, just give me exactly one command, ending with ; if necessary. Run small queries one at a time; think step by step. Start your response with INPUT:

Output

INPUT: .tables

PyFunc

Resulting in output: .tables

Send to Process Stdout

.tables ...>

PyFunc

Resulting in output: I get an OUTPUT:

1
   ...> 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 1

LLM Generation

Query

I get an OUTPUT:

1
   ...> 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: .schema

PyFunc

Resulting in output: .schema

Send to Process Stdout

.schema ...>

PyFunc

Resulting in output: I get an OUTPUT:

1
   ...> 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 2

LLM Generation

Query

I get an OUTPUT:

1
   ...> 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: SELECT name FROM sqlite_master WHERE type='table';

PyFunc

Resulting in output: SELECT name FROM sqlite_master WHERE type='table';

Send to Process Stdout

SELECT name FROM sqlite_master WHERE type='table'; Parse error: near ".": syntax error .tables .schema SELECT name FROM sqlite_master WHERE type='table'; ^--- error here sqlite>

PyFunc

Resulting in output: I get an OUTPUT:

1
2
3
4
Parse error: near ".": syntax error
  .tables  .schema  SELECT name FROM sqlite_master WHERE type='table';
  ^--- error here
 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 3

LLM Generation

Query

I get an OUTPUT:

1
2
3
4
Parse error: near ".": syntax error
  .tables  .schema  SELECT name FROM sqlite_master WHERE type='table';
  ^--- error here
 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: .tables

PyFunc

Resulting in output: .tables

Send to Process Stdout

.tables ...>

PyFunc

Resulting in output: I get an OUTPUT:

1
   ...> 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 4

LLM Generation

Query

I get an OUTPUT:

1
   ...> 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: SELECT name FROM sqlite_master WHERE type='table';

PyFunc

Resulting in output: SELECT name FROM sqlite_master WHERE type='table';

Send to Process Stdout

SELECT name FROM sqlite_master WHERE type='table'; Parse error: near ".": syntax error .tables SELECT name FROM sqlite_master WHERE type='table'; ^--- error here sqlite>

PyFunc

Resulting in output: I get an OUTPUT:

1
2
3
4
Parse error: near ".": syntax error
  .tables  SELECT name FROM sqlite_master WHERE type='table';
  ^--- error here
 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 5

LLM Generation

Query

I get an OUTPUT:

1
2
3
4
Parse error: near ".": syntax error
  .tables  SELECT name FROM sqlite_master WHERE type='table';
  ^--- error here
 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: SELECT name FROM sqlite_master;

PyFunc

Resulting in output: SELECT name FROM sqlite_master;

Send to Process Stdout

SELECT name FROM sqlite_master; people sqlite>

PyFunc

Resulting in output: I get an OUTPUT:

1
2
people
 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 6

LLM Generation

Query

I get an OUTPUT:

1
2
people
 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: .schema people

PyFunc

Resulting in output: .schema people

Send to Process Stdout

.schema people ...>

PyFunc

Resulting in output: I get an OUTPUT:

1
   ...> 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 7

LLM Generation

Query

I get an OUTPUT:

1
   ...> 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: SELECT * FROM people LIMIT 5;

PyFunc

Resulting in output: SELECT * FROM people LIMIT 5;

Send to Process Stdout

SELECT * FROM people LIMIT 5; Parse error: near ".": syntax error .schema people SELECT * FROM people LIMIT 5; ^--- error here sqlite>

PyFunc

Resulting in output: I get an OUTPUT:

1
2
3
4
Parse error: near ".": syntax error
  .schema people  SELECT * FROM people LIMIT 5;
  ^--- error here
 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 8

LLM Generation

Query

I get an OUTPUT:

1
2
3
4
Parse error: near ".": syntax error
  .schema people  SELECT * FROM people LIMIT 5;
  ^--- error here
 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: PRAGMA table_info(people);

PyFunc

Resulting in output: PRAGMA table_info(people);

Send to Process Stdout

PRAGMA table_info(people); 0|a_name|TEXT|0||0 1|favorite_friend|TEXT|0||0 2|person_age|INT|0||0 3|the_profession|TEXT|0||0 sqlite>

PyFunc

Resulting in output: I get an OUTPUT:

1
2
3
4
5
0|a_name|TEXT|0||0
1|favorite_friend|TEXT|0||0
2|person_age|INT|0||0
3|the_profession|TEXT|0||0
 
. What is the exact command I should run next? Start your response with INPUT:

Iteration 9

LLM Generation

Query

I get an OUTPUT:

1
2
3
4
5
0|a_name|TEXT|0||0
1|favorite_friend|TEXT|0||0
2|person_age|INT|0||0
3|the_profession|TEXT|0||0
 
. What is the exact command I should run next? Start your response with INPUT:

Output

INPUT: SELECT MIN(person_age) FROM people;

PyFunc

Resulting in output: SELECT MIN(person_age) FROM people;

Send to Process Stdout

SELECT MIN(person_age) FROM people; 25 sqlite>

PyFunc

Resulting in output: I get an OUTPUT:

1
2
25
 
. What is the exact command I should run next? Start your response with INPUT:

PyFunc

final: False Resulting in output: False